Stick around for the after-party
You’re in paradise, and chances are you won’t want to leave right away. Take advantage of the fact that dancers perform their acts at smaller, more intimate venues on various islands after the festival has ended. Ask around to get the lowdown on the post-festival hoedown.

Heiva at home
Heiva I Tahiti isn’t the only Heiva. There are similar festivals all over the world, including San Diego, Reno, and Kauai.
